Once you have finished your studies in Canada you may be able to apply for an Open Work Permit. Depending on the length of your studies, your work permit can vary.
Determine whether you require a work permit:
To work in Canada, most people require a work permit. If you require a work permit, you may be eligible for one of two options.
- Employer-specific work permit: An employer-specific work permit allows you to work in accordance with the terms of your work permit, which include the following
- The name of the employer for whom you can work
- How long you can work
- Where you can work (if applicable)
- Open work permit: Except for the following employers, an open work permit allows you to work for any employer in Canada
- Who is listed as ineligible on the list of employers who have failed to comply with the conditions or
- Who regularly offers striptease, erotic dance, escort services, or erotic massages
You can only get an open work permit in specific situations. The tool on this page will tell you if you’re eligible for one.
